Z <br />REGULAR MEETING AUGUST 18, 1987 <br />It was noted that it has recently come to the attention of the <br />Board that individuals purchasing City -owned property in some <br />instances are not having the Quit -Claim Deed that is given to <br />them recorded with the St. Joseph County Recorders Office. The <br />result is that the property remains in the name of the City of <br />South Bend and the individual purchasing the property does not <br />pay taxes. <br />Upon a motion made by Mrs. DeClercq, seconded by Mr. Leszczynski <br />and carried, the following Resolution No. 23-1987 was adopted: <br />RESOLUTION NO. 23-1987 <br />WHEREAS, the Board of Public Works has the power under <br />I.C. 36-1-11-1 to sell surplus real property belonging to <br />the City of South Bend; and <br />WHEREAS, should a purchaser of said real property fail <br />to record the deed with the Recorder's Office of St. Joseph <br />County, Inc., the City of South Bend would suffer financial <br />losses through loss of tax revenue from said property and <br />otherwise; and <br />WHEREAS, the Recorder of St. Joseph County currently <br />charges Five Dollars ($5.00) for recording a one -page deed. <br />N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Board of Public <br />Works of the City of South Bend that on all future sales <br />of real property, the Clerk of the Board of Public Works <br />of the City of South Bend collect the cost of recording <br />the deed and shall record the deed to the property <br />involved. <br />ADOPTED this 18th day of August, 1987. <br />BOARD OF PUBLIC WORKS OF <br />THE CITY OF SOUTH BEND, INDIANA <br />s/John E. Leszczynski, President <br />s/Patricia E. DeClercq <br />ATTEST: <br />s/Sandra M. Parmerlee, Clerk <br />AWARD QUOTATION - LEASE PURCHASE OF AMBULANCE (FIRE DEPARTMENT) <br />In a letter to the Board, Mr. Michael L. Vance, Director, <br />Administration and Finance, advised that he has reviewed the <br />quotations submitted to the Board on August 4, 1987 for the lease <br />purchase of an ambulance for the Fire Department. Based on that <br />review, Mr. Vance recommends that the Board accept the quotation <br />submitted by 1st Source Bank, P.O. Box 1602, South Bend, Indiana, <br />at 6.45% APR over a three (3) year term with the total pay back <br />being the lowest at a figure of $52,445.36. Upon a motion made <br />by Mr. Leszczynski, seconded by Mrs. DeClercq and carried, the <br />recommendation was accepted and the quotation approved. <br />APPROVE AGREEMENT WITH PILOT CLUB OF SOUTH BEND/CITY OF SOUTH <br />BEND (SAFETYVILLE PROGRAM) <br />Pursuant to the continuance of the approval of this Agreement to <br />give Board member Michael L. Vance and opportunity to review the <br />document, Mr. Vance has advised that he has reviewed the <br />Agreement and has no objections to its contents. It was noted <br />that the Agreement is to expire on December 31, 1988 and provides <br />that the Pilot Club of South Bend will operate Safetyville, a <br />training and educational facility located on the grounds of Rum <br />Village Park. Upon a motion made by Mr. Leszczynski, seconded by <br />Mrs. DeClercq and carried, the Agreement was approved and <br />executed. <br />1 <br />1 <br />
